    Don't give it a second thought. I did the exact same thing New Years Day, 2007.

    Couple of things, put on a light amount of foundation & wear lipstick. The makeup artist can use a little cleanser to remove it before your makeover.That will give you some change from male mode. Second, look for the most direct route from the parking lot to the MAC area in the store. Most department stores have multiple entrances.

    I agree with dressing down

    Claire has the least trouble sticking out when she wears a pair of nice linen slacks or nice girly jeans, girly tennis shoes, and a nice cap sleeve t-shirt in girl colors. She has a nice lavender car coat sweater she likes to wear to break it up.

    I've found that as a GG, I'll just kind of gloss over anyone dressed like that, but someone dressed up will draw my attention, even if fleeting.
